ASTM A387 grade 11 class 1 is ASTM A387 grade 11 steel in the annealed condition. ASTM A387 Gr 11 CL 1 is a chromium molybdenum alloy steel plate intended primarily for welded boiler and pressure vessels designed of elevated temperature service. The Cr content 1.25% and the Mo content 0.5%.

 Comparison: Class 1 vs. Class 2

While the chemical composition is the same, the thermal processing differs:

Class 1: Lower tensile/yield strength, but higher ductility. Often chosen when the material needs significant cold-forming or when toughness is a priority.

Class 2: Higher tensile/yield strength, achieved through different heat treatment (normalization and tempering).

 

Welding and Fabrication

ASTM A387 Grade 11 is generally weldable, but because it is an alloy steel, it requires specific procedures to prevent cracking:

Preheating: Necessary to reduce the cooling rate and prevent hydrogen cracking.

Post-Weld Heat Treatment (PWHT): Essential to relieve internal stresses and ensure the welded joint has similar properties to the base metal.

Specifications for ASTM A387 Grade 11 Alloy Steel Plates

Chromium & Molybdenum content (according to the ASME specification)

Designation Nominal Chromium
Content (%)
Nominal Molybdenum
Content (%)
A387 Grade 11 1.25% 0.50%

5What is the composition of ASTM A387 Grade 11 Class 1 ?

ASTM A387 Grade 11 Class 1 is a chromium-molybdenum alloy steel for pressure vessels, featuring key elements like ~1.25% Chromium (Cr) and ~0.5% Molybdenum (Mo) for high-temp strength and corrosion resistance, with specific ranges for Carbon (C, ~0.05-0.17%), Manganese (Mn, ~0.35-0.73%), Silicon (Si, ~0.44-0.86%), Phosphorus (P, max 0.035%), and Sulfur (S, max 0.035%)
